Post­Sharp Documentation / API Reference / Post­Sharp.​Patterns.​Collections Namespace / Advisable­Collection(T) Class / Advisable­Collection(T) Methods / Advisable­Collection(T).​Set­Item Method

AdvisableCollection<T>.SetItem Method

Replaces the element at the specified index of the underlying collection.

Namespace:  PostSharp.Patterns.Collections
Assembly:  PostSharp.Patterns.Common (in PostSharp.Patterns.Common.dll) Version: 5.0.48.0 (5.0.48.0)
Syntax
C#
protected virtual void SetItem(
	int index,
	T item
)

Parameters

index
Type: System.Int32
The zero-based index of the element to replace.
item
Type: T
The new value for the element at the specified index. The value can be null for reference types.
Remarks

Note Note
This method does not cause the advices to be executed. It should be invoked only from inside the scope of the ExecuteWithAdvices<TResult, TAction>(ObjectAccessLevel, TAction) method.

See Also